Rock scaling causing traffic nightmare on Highway 97 near Penticton

Delays heading south out of Penticton will continue until June 24

Highway 97 rock scaling work being done south of Penticton is causing huge backups of traffic on Tuesday.

Drivers are reporting 10 to 20-minute waits to get through to Kaleden from Penticton.

Drive BC reports that construction and delays will continue until Saturday, June 24. DriveBC said the work is being done between Pineview and Sandhill Road for four kilometres. Southbound lane closures and delays of 20 minutes should be expected, they reported.

Meanwhile, heading in the other direction towards Summerland on Highway 97, alternating single-lane traffic will continue for at least another two weeks while a retaining wall is being built where a slide came down in early May.
